Standard Chartered: what the official sources say about selection

6 governed signals from 1 official source record, observed 16 September 2026. An evidence record lists what the register holds for one institution; it is not a dossier and it does not describe a complete selection process.

Markets recorded: Global; United Kingdom and United Arab Emirates. Categories: Academic degree requirement; Application limits; Degree timing; Eligibility; Prior experience.

LimitThe signals below are what Standard Chartered published on the observation dates, coded one programme, market and date at a time. They do not establish hidden screening criteria, university weighting, acceptance odds or a universal process across offices.

Global

5 signals

SIG-877 Official source Standard Chartered

Standard Chartered's current official Early careers FAQ states that it encourages students from all degree disciplines to apply to its programmes.

Evidence passage recorded against the sourceencourage students from all degree disciplines to apply to our programmes.

Global · Early careers programmes (FAQ) · Academic degree requirement · Observed 16 September 2026 · Verified 16 Sep 2026 · Source SRC-337 (sc.com) · source record

SIG-878 Official source Standard Chartered

Standard Chartered's current official Early careers FAQ states that candidates cannot apply to more than one business area and must choose one when applying.

Evidence passage recorded against the sourceUnfortunately not, you must choose one business area, when you make your application.

Global · Early careers programmes (FAQ) · Application limits · Observed 16 September 2026 · Verified 16 Sep 2026 · Source SRC-337 (sc.com) · source record

SIG-879 Official source Standard Chartered

Standard Chartered's current official Early careers FAQ states graduate applicants must be in the final year of a university degree or higher, or have graduated.

Evidence passage recorded against the sourceBe in your final year of study for a university degree or higher, or have graduated, and

Global · Graduate programme (FAQ) · Degree timing · Observed 16 September 2026 · Verified 16 Sep 2026 · Source SRC-337 (sc.com) · source record

SIG-880 Official source Standard Chartered

Standard Chartered's current official Early careers FAQ states intern applicants must be in the penultimate or final year of a bachelor or post-graduate degree.

Evidence passage recorded against the sourceBe in your in your penultimate (second to last) or final year of study of your bachelor or post-graduate degree.

Global · Internship programme (FAQ) · Degree timing · Observed 16 September 2026 · Verified 16 Sep 2026 · Source SRC-337 (sc.com) · source record

SIG-882 Official source Standard Chartered

Standard Chartered's current official Early careers FAQ states that it does not expect previous work experience.

Evidence passage recorded against the sourcebut we don't expect previous work experience.

Global · Early careers programmes (FAQ) · Prior experience · Observed 16 September 2026 · Verified 16 Sep 2026 · Source SRC-337 (sc.com) · source record

United Kingdom and United Arab Emirates

1 signal

SIG-881 Official source Standard Chartered

Standard Chartered's current official Early careers FAQ states that for the UK and UAE it considers candidates requiring visa sponsorship.

Evidence passage recorded against the sourceFor the UK and UAE, we consider candidates requiring visa sponsorship, but in the UAE, priority will be given to UAE nationals.

United Kingdom and United Arab Emirates · Early careers programmes (FAQ) · Eligibility · Observed 16 September 2026 · Verified 16 Sep 2026 · Source SRC-337 (sc.com) · source record
